Any type of surgery is dangerous, at anytime something can go wrong, and it can be life changing. Unfortunately a young woman seeking a low cost breast implant surgery is left in grave condition. Linda Perez was 18 when she went to the Coral Gables Cosmetic Center in Miami, Florida, in August 2013, where she paid $2,800 for breast implants.

The Daily Mail reports:
Minutes after the surgery, she experienced breathing difficulties and her heart rate and blood pressure dropped drastically. She left the center unconscious and was taken to hospital, where she remained in a coma for months. She had suffered brain damage due to a lack of oxygen to the brain, state records indicate.
It later emerged that the doctor who administered her anesthesia is a convicted felon who had previously had his medical license suspended. But despite the family’s attorney filing a lawsuit against the clinic, they were able to only recover a limited amount of damages because it has no insurance, WSVN reports.
The anesthesiologist, Dr Mario Albert Diaz, only had minimal coverage, according to attorney Mark Eiglarsh.
